FAQ: Slimdock Image Slimming

Q: The slimming pipeline stripped the recovery tooling from the base image. How do I restore vault access from a slimmed container?

A: Expected. Slimdock removes the keyring helper by design. Pull the fat variant, exec in, and run the vault client manually. It will prompt for the maintainer recovery credential. At that prompt, supply the passphrase shown below.

recovery phrase for fajeg-kawep: druix-gorius-briax-ulaeth-fraox-lammir-pelox-jormir-pelwyn-julir

Quarterly Planning Note — Annual Billing Shift

Hi sales leads — quick update from Fernhollow HQ. Starting next quarter we're steering all new Glimmerdash accounts to annual billing. Monthly stays available as a fallback, but comp plans will favour annual from day one. Training decks land Friday. Existing renewals are unaffected for now. The confidential context on why is noted just below.

board note of bagap-kagup: The western region missed its Ulamir quota by 9.6 percent last quarter. Lamysax Foods plans to raise the Quenvan list price by 10.5 percent in October. The finance team signed off on a budget of $75.1 million for Project Quenmir. The renewal with Beliusax Group closes at $358.3 million a year, 29.2 percent above the last contract.

## Building Access — Spares Room (Hullbrook Annex)

Contractors: the spare hardware room is down the east corridor on the ground floor, third door on the left. Sign in at the front desk first and grab a visitor lanyard. Anything you take out, jot it in the blue logbook — yes, even the little stuff. The door self-locks, so don't wedge it. To get in, punch in the code below.

staff pass of hagug-taguf = bdg-HJ-9